Non-Compliance of condition under which search shall be conducted – offence punishable under Section 20(b) of NDPS Act, 1985 - Mere fact that gazetted officer, who was called at spot to conduct search also happened to be Executive Magistrate, in no manner, fulfill lacuna left by Investigating Officer - HC
